Brief Description

The packer is responsible, according to process and procedure, for handling and monitoring quality of material that will be converted into finished product; finished product; packaging materials; and related scrap that results from converting and other associated processes.
Essential Duties And Responsibilities

Handle and move (e.g. pack, feed, palletize, aerate, bale) process specific material/product consistent with the assigned position, the machine speed, and customer and quality specifications.

Ensure that all materials associated with the converting process and consistent with the assigned position are available in the correct quantities and in the correct location for order being run.
(e.g. RSCs, dividers, bags, film, blanks, etc.)

Perform process and product specific quality inspections, complete Quality Control documentation, and communicate any quality issues to the operator and supervisor.
Record data on specified forms and complete required documentation.
Use RF scanner for process specific requirements to scan transactions to the warehouse.
Management and to generate load tags.

Prepare, unwrap, wrap loads using hand wrapper/ stretch wrapper/banding equipment following the wrapping/banding requirements for the process specific product/material and for assigned position.
Use manual/ electric pallet jack consistent with assigned position to stage pallets/product/ materials in designated area.

Dispose of process specific waste material following all safety requirements and waste disposal procedures for assigned position to move waste to the baler and for operation of the baler.

Assist the machine operator and perform equipment and process specific tasks such as filling glue containers or cleaning glue tips.
Remove jams at machine position and restart machine as required by position.
Communicate any machine or product issues to the operator or supervisor.
Perform general housekeeping in the work area and assist others as required during machine down time.
Comply with all company policies and procedures including GMP, PPE, HACCP, LOTO, and JSA regulations.
Responsible for ensuring, where applicable, the product safety, quality, regulatory compliance and legality of all products produced and sold.

Work in accordance with all company policies and procedures regarding employment, safety, quality, product safety and legality, security, and regulatory compliance as applicable.

Q What is the median hourly wage for packing jobs in the United States in 2026?
As per the Bureau of Labor Statistics, the median hourly wage for packers and packagers, hand (SOC 53-7062) is $17.41 as of May 2026 data. This amounts to $36,213 annually for full-time workers assuming 2,080 hours per year. The 10th percentile wage is $13.82 per hour, suitable for entry-level positions.
Q Can international job seekers get H-2B visas for packing jobs in the US in FY2026?
As per the U.S. Citizenship and Immigration Services, packing jobs qualify under H-2B visas for temporary non-agricultural labor with insufficient US workers. The FY2026 statutory cap is 66,000 visas, split evenly between 33,000 for first half (Oct 1-Mar 31) and 33,000 for second half (Apr 1-Sep 30). Employers file Form I-129 at least 60-75 days before need.
Q Is a high school diploma or experience required for entry-level packing jobs?
As per the O*NET OnLine sponsored by the U.S. Department of Labor, no formal educational credential is required for packers and packagers, hand. On-the-job training typically lasts 1 month or less, and zero years of related work experience is needed for entry-level roles. About 30% of workers have a high school diploma.
